Chocolate Butterscotch Frosting

ingredients
- 6 ounces semisweet chocolate pieces
- 6 ounces butterscotch chips
- 1⁄2 cup strong hot coffee
- 3 cups sifted confectioners' sugar
directions
- Melt chocolate and butterscotch pieces.
- Stir in coffee and confectioners sugar.
- Beat until smooth.

I made this for a yellow cake I baked (#99866) tonight. I found the frosting consistancy to be like a 'cooked' frosting and a bit thick and fudge-like. By the time my cake cooled to frost it, the frosting was too hard to spread, so I had to add about 2 tablespoons of half and half to get it back to a frosting smooth enough to spread. The taste was very nice though - loved the added coffee in it. I will use again, but adjust with some cream or half and half. Also, this was just enough frosting for my 9 x 13 size cake.
